Busy times in Nursery …

28th Feb 2025

Nursery have been working very hard learning and taking the lead with their interests...

  • We have still been very interested in metal and magnets. We used our new magnetic boards to make transient art pieces. Can you see the flowers, car and people?
  • We have been sorting metal keys and looking at the concept of same and different.
  • We loved the visit from the tractor and spent a lot of time playing with our farm recreating the message we were told. Tractors are noisy and big - we have to keep safe on the farm. Some of the children even made their own farms out of the construction materials and the loose parts.
  • We explored weight and the language of comparison with our scales. One set of scales was very old, the children thought they were maybe even older than Mrs Ferry and Miss Thompson!
  • We had lots of chats and laughs talking on our new phones. We have been practicing our conversation skills.
  • We were very excited to see the ice back this week. We had lots of fun looking at the different shapes and textures of the ice and even better fun breaking and melting it!
  • We loved it when Mr Cheevers came to Nursery to read us a lovey story about a giraffe that couldn't dance. We can't wait to your next visit. We are keeping your special book very safe in Nursery.
